Rubber roof leak repair services focus on identifying and fixing leaks in rubber roofing systems, which are commonly used on flat or low-slope roofs. These repairs typically involve inspecting the roof to locate the source of the leak, which can often be caused by cracks, tears, or punctures in the rubber membrane. Once the problem area is identified, service providers will clean and prepare the surface, then apply patches or sealants to restore the roof’s integrity. This process helps prevent water from seeping into the building, protecting the interior from damage and avoiding more costly repairs down the line.
Rubber roof leaks often stem from weather-related wear and tear, aging materials, or physical damage from debris. Common signs that a roof may need repair include visible water stains on ceilings, damp spots on the roof surface, or persistent leaks after heavy rain. Addressing these issues promptly can help prevent further deterioration of the roofing material and underlying structure. Local contractors experienced in rubber roof repair can evaluate the extent of the damage and recommend the most effective solution to keep the roof watertight.
This type of repair service is frequently needed for residential properties with flat or low-slope roofs, such as homes with modern designs, apartment buildings, or commercial structures. These roofs are particularly vulnerable to leaks because water tends to pool rather than run off easily. The overview below groups typical Rubber Roof Leak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Oak Park,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or rubber roof leak repairs in Oak Park, MI range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this band, covering small leaks or patching specific areas.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this range, which usually involves additional materials or minor roof work.
Moderate Fixes - More substantial repairs, such as replacing sections of roofing or fixing multiple leaks,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Many local contractors handle these projects regularly within this range, though complexity can push costs higher.
Large Repairs - Extensive repairs, including significant patchwork or partial roof restorations, often range from $1,500 to $3,500. These projects are common for homeowners with aging roofs or widespread damage, but some larger jobs can reach higher prices depending on scope.
Full Roof Replacement - Complete rubber roof replacements in Oak Park, MI typically cost from $5,000 to $12,000 or more. While many projects fall into the middle of this range, larger, more complex projects can exceed $15,000 depending on size and materials used.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Property owners in Oak Park, MI may seek rubber roof leak repair services after noticing water stains or damp spots on ceilings and walls, especially following heavy rainstorms or snow melts. Leaks can also develop around seams, flashing, or vents, causing concern about potential damage to the building’s interior. When these issues arise, local contractors specializing in rubber roof repairs can assess the situation and provide solutions to prevent further water intrusion and protect the property’s structure.
In addition, property owners might look for leak repair services if they observe bubbling or blistering on the rubber roofing surface, which can indicate underlying issues such as aging material or compromised seams. Routine inspections or recent weather events can prompt the need for professional repair work to maintain the roof’s integrity. What are common signs of a rubber ro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, visible cracks or blisters on the roof surface, and areas where the roof appears to be sagging or damaged.
How do contractors typically repair rubber roof leaks? Repairs often involve locating the leak, cleaning the area, and applying patches or sealants to seal cracks and holes effectively.
Can a rubber roof leak be repaired without replacing the entire roof? Yes, many leaks can be fixed through localized repairs such as patching or sealing, avoiding the need for full roof replacement.
